How they compare
Italy currently reports 6,438 1000 USD against 5,084 1000 USD in Hungary, a difference of 1,354 1000 USD.
That makes Italy's figure about 1.3 times Hungary's.
The two have swapped places 10 times across 22 shared years of data; in 2002 it was Italy ahead.
Hungary ranks 25th and Italy ranks 23rd of 108 countries.
Across the 3 decades both report, Hungary averaged higher in 2 and Italy in 1.

About this data
The Fertilizers by Product dataset contains information on the Production, Trade and Agriculture Use of inorganic (chemical or mineral) fertilizers products. The fertilizer statistics data are for a set of 23 product categories. Both straight and compound fertilizers are included.
